Technical Program Manager, Capacity Planning

About the Team: 

Infrastructure Services partners with engineering, research, and product teams to ensure successful planning, delivery and operation of OpenAI’s infrastructure roadmap. In other words, we’re the people who ensure that OpenAI’s research and product teams have the infrastructure they need today, tomorrow and years into the future. 

Our team works across GPUs, CPUs, storage, networking and other supporting infrastructure that OpenAI needs to achieve its mission. We work on challenging problems with billions of dollars and hundreds of millions of users at stake. We are looking for self-starters who do well with ambiguity and can deliver immediate impact. 

You’ll collaborate with people across OpenAI to help us deliver the highest quality infrastructure while providing seemingly infinite capacity at the lowest possible cost. 

This role is based in San Francisco, CA. We use a hybrid work model of 3 days in the office per week and offer relocation assistance to new employees.

In this role you will:

  • Ensure the infrastructure roadmap and strategy for your area is derisked and successful. This will include work across capacity engineering, demand and supply planning, program management, operations, commercials, and anything else that may be needed!  

  • Identify infrastructure requirements from research and product teams

  • Work with engineering to design and plan medium and long-term infrastructure roadmap based on these requirements

  • Work with engineering to design and build tooling and software solutions that make OpenAI infrastructure easy to use for product and research teams

  • Partner with commercial and engineering teams to execute on the infrastructure roadmap and deliver capacity 

  • Manage infrastructure supply (current and upcoming) and match to demand across product and research teams

  • Understand financial and business implications of infrastructure decisions

You might thrive in this role if: 

  • You are excited about building infrastructure at an incredible scale 

  • You have depth and expertise in one or more of the following areas: GPU | CPU | Storage | Networking

  • You like to move fast, make decisions, and be held accountable

  • You can wear multiple hats and juggle technical, business and engineering considerations to make decisions

  • You have experience in AI/ML and/or cloud infrastructure

  • Making complex decisions with significant engineering, commercial, product and research implications, often with many billions of dollars involved

  • Want to work on a lean team, are a self-starter, can thrive in ambiguity
